Title

Explosion Risk Detection System for the Oil and Gas Industries

Abstract

In modern industrial contexts, safeguarding the well-being of workers and preserving the integrity of their working environments is paramount. In response to this pressing need, we present a pioneering approach: a comprehensive warning system meticulously crafted around the NodeMCU platform and equipped with cutting-edge sensors, including gas, flow, and temperature sensors. In light of the persistent dominance of oil and gas as primary energy reservoirs, our innovative solution addresses the multifaceted risks posed by their potential leakage across a diverse spectrum of sectors spanning the industrial, residential, and automotive realms. By seamlessly integrating advanced sensor technologies, our system heralds a new era of proactive detection and embodies the essence of timeliness in alerting, thus catalyzing effective mitigation of potential hazards.
